PC pin connectors, also known as single post connectors, are integral in the electronics industry for establishing connections on printed circuit boards (PCBs). These connectors consist of a single pin or post that is inserted into a corresponding hole on the PCB. PC pin connectors provide a reliable method for securing components to the board, facilitating the efficient assembly of electronic circuits in various applications.
